    Pirelli sets mandatory stint limits for Qatar Grand Prix

    Pirelli has mandated a two-stop race for the Qatar Grand Prix by imposing a 25-lap most for every set of tires as a consequence of issues over extreme put on.

    The penultimate race of the season takes place in slightly below two week’s time, following the Las Vegas Grand Prix this coming weekend. The occasion had a most stint size imposed two years in the past as a consequence of small cuts to the tires being attributable to particular curbing on the Lusail Worldwide Circuit, however on this event the restrictions are a results of tire put on.

    Analyzing knowledge from final yr’s race, Pirelli says a number of tires – significantly the left entrance – had reached the utmost put on stage on the high-speed circuit. With groups making an attempt to one-stop for strategic causes and defending in opposition to degradation, that meant tires have been typically being taken past what Pirelli prescribed because the helpful life.

    Regardless of the toughest three compounds – C1, C2 and C3 – being utilized in Qatar, the excessive lateral power that goes by the tires at Lusail means there have been issues about potential failures, as a result of elevated structural fatigue the tire would face.

    Because of this, groups will solely be allowed to run a set of tires for a most of 25 laps, a quantity that will probably be counted cumulatively throughout every session and also will embody Security Automobile and Digital Security Automobile laps. Excluded from the whole are laps to the grid, formation laps, and laps accomplished after the checkered flag within the Dash and Grand Prix.

    The utmost lap depend means groups will probably be compelled to make at the very least two pit stops through the grand prix in Qatar, with the race distance set at 57 laps.

    The transfer is safety-based and separate to ongoing discussions between the FIA, F1 and the groups relating to a possible obligatory two-stop regulation to try to enhance racing. The proposal contains changes to tire specs, tire-life limits and using three totally different compounds throughout a race, however no adjustments have been agreed within the current F1 Fee assembly and exploratory talks will proceed throughout 2026.
